Strict Age Limits and Entry Requirements
A fundamental pillar of the PAGCOR Responsible Gambling program is the enforcement of the 21+ age requirement. Unlike many other jurisdictions, the Philippines maintains a strict threshold to ensure that only adults with a clear understanding of financial risk participate in gaming. Operators are required to implement robust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ures, requiring users to upload valid government IDs such as a Passport, UMID, or Driver’s License before they can even make a deposit.

Technical Safeguards in Digital Platforms
In the digital space, technology is used as a shield to protect users. Modern iterations of the PAGCOR Responsible Gambling framework require platforms to include features like Reality Checks, which notify players of the time they have spent on a site, and Deposit Limits, which allow users to cap the amount of PhP they can spend daily or weekly. These technical barriers are essential in slowing down the pace of play and giving the individual a chance to reflect on their decisions.

The National Database for Self-Exclusion
One of the most powerful components of the PAGCOR Responsible Gambling strategy is the National Self-Exclusion Program. This allows individuals to voluntarily ban themselves from all licensed gaming sites and land-based venues in the country for a period of six months, one year, or five years. Once a person is on this list, their data is shared across all platforms, ensuring that they cannot circumvent the ban by simply opening a new account elsewhere.
Dispute resolution is another area where the regulator plays a key role. If a player feels that an operator has failed to uphold the PAGCOR Responsible Gambling standards—for example, by allowing them to exceed their set limits—they have the right to file a formal complaint. The corporation acts as a mediator, reviewing the technical logs and communication history to determine if a violation has occurred. This accountability keeps the industry honest and focused on safety.
